Chamber Announces Leadership Sarasota 2019 Class

Business

Leadership Sarasota County, a program of The Greater Sarasota Chamber of Commerce, has announced the Adult Class of 2019. Class members include Priya Acharya of Pranila, Charlene Altenhain of The Glasser/Schoenbaum Human Services Center, Craig Badinger of Hermitage Artist Retreat, Alicia Chalmers of Jr. League of Sarasota, Kelly Duyn of Venice Theatre, Rebecca Ferda of State College of Florida, Robbie Gronbach of Willis Smith Construction, Jennifer Johnston of Gulf Coast Community Foundation, Kari-Jo Koshes of JMX Brands, Nan Morgan of Planned Parenthood of SW and Central FL, Laura Randall of Sarasota Christian School, Allison Whitten of Mote Marine Laboratory & Aquarium and more. Leadership Sarasota County is a series of county-wide programs designed to enhance participants awareness of the community and its needs by examining how leadership in the historical, geographical, educational, economic, governmental and cultural segments work together to perpetuate and advance the Sarasota County community and its citizens.
